Fuel Tank
Removal and Installation
WARNING: Do not smoke, carry lighted tobacco or have an open flame of any type when working on or near any fuel-related component. Highly flammable mixtures are always present and may be ignited. Failure to follow these instructions may result in serious personal injury.
WARNING: Do not carry personal electronic devices such as cell phones, pagers or audio equipment of any type when working on or near any fuel-related component. Highly flammable mixtures are always present and may be ignited. Failure to follow these instructions may result in serious personal injury.
WARNING: Before working on or disconnecting any of the fuel tubes or fuel system components, relieve the fuel system pressure to prevent accidental spraying of fuel. Fuel in the fuel system remains under high pressure, even when the engine is not running. Failure to follow this instruction may result in serious personal injury.
WARNING: When handling fuel, always observe fuel handling precautions and be prepared in the event of fuel spillage. Spilled fuel may be ignited by hot vehicle components or other ignition sources. Failure to follow these instructions may result in serious personal injury.
WARNING: Always disconnect the battery ground cable at the battery when working on an evaporative emission (EVAP) system or fuel-related component. Highly flammable mixtures are always present and may be ignited. Failure to follow these instructions may result in serious personal injury.
1. With the vehicle in NEUTRAL, position it on a hoist. For additional information, refer to Jacking and Lifting Service and Repair.
2. Release the fuel system pressure. For additional information, refer to Fuel System - General Information Service and Repair.
3. Disconnect the battery ground cable. For additional information, refer to Battery, Mounting and Cables Battery Disconnect.
4. Drain the fuel tank. For additional information, refer to Fuel System - General Information Procedures.
5. Disconnect the muffler and tailpipe assembly from the insulators.
6. Remove the 5 nuts and fuel tank heat shield.
7. Disconnect the fuel vapor tube assembly-to-fuel tank quick connect coupling. For additional information, refer to Fuel System - General Information Quick Connect Coupling.
8. Loosen the hose clamp and disconnect the fuel tank filler pipe from the fuel tank.
9. Position the Powertrain Lift under the fuel tank.
10. NOTE: Some residual fuel may remain in the fuel tank filler pipe after draining the fuel tank. Carefully drain any residual fuel into a suitable container.
Release the clamp and disconnect the fuel tank filler pipe from the fuel tank.
- To install, tighten clamp to 4Nm (35 lb-in).
11. Position the Powertrain Lift under the fuel tank.
12. Remove the 3 fuel tank strap bolts.
- To install, tighten to 25 Nm (18 lb-ft).
13. Partially lower the fuel tank for access.
14. Disconnect the fuel supply tube-to-Fuel Pump (FP) module quick connect coupling. For additional information, refer to Fuel System - General Information Quick Connect Coupling.
15. Disconnect the FP module electrical connector.
16. Lower the fuel tank.
17. To install, reverse the removal procedure.
